Types of Revenue enhancement Identification Numbers
Both individuals and businesses in the U.Due south. have to file tax returns every year to report their annual income and pay any unpaid taxes on that income. Names can be duplicated, so the IRS established a system of using completely unique numbers to place each taxpayer. Officially known as a Tax Identification Number (TIN), TINs come in several forms. The Social Security Assistants assigns numbers to American citizens and permanent residents in the form of social security numbers (SSN). Near citizens receive their social security numbers as children for use throughout their lives, and it'south common for them to memorize their SSNs by the time they are young adults.
In some cases, people are authorized to piece of work in the U.S. but don't qualify for an SSN. Examples include nonresident aliens and spouses and dependents of U.Southward. citizens or resident aliens who are not citizens themselves. The IRS bug Individual Tax Identification Numbers (ITIN) to these individuals to allow them to file income tax returns.
If your income comes from a business, y'all may file tax returns under your personal name, depending on the type of business. Yet, yous must have an Employer Identification Number (EIN) if yous pay other employees to work for you lot. You would then use that number to file income tax returns for your concern. An EIN is also required for businesses that file taxes as a corporation or partnership and those that must pay sure types of taxes, such as taxes on alcohol, tobacco and firearms. It's also possible that banks and sure concern licensing authorities may crave an EIN.
Track Down Your Social Security Number
In the U.Southward., an individual's social security number is highly classified information. The number connects people to their credit histories and bank accounts in addition to their employment and tax histories. If yous can't call back your social security number, you won't be able to just do some electronic digging to find it. You will have to become creative and think virtually the resources y'all have at your disposal.
Your first course of action should be to cheque all your personal files and records, particularly financial documents, to look for your SSN. You can detect this number on your tax returns, W-2 forms, 1099 forms, loan applications and documents, sure types of legal documents, and more.
Social security numbers are extremely sensitive because they are used every bit legal identification for depository financial institution accounts, credit card applications, public assistance and more than. That ways these entities accept your social security number in their records. However, due to concerns nearly identity theft, they will normally require you to appear in person with several other forms of identification to prove your identity earlier sharing your SSN with you.
Supervene upon Your Social Security Card
If you go to your local Social Security Assistants office, you can leave with a new social security menu in hand. Be certain to take the advisable documents to prove your identity: driver's license and birth certificate or passport (citizen); legal clearing documents and work eligibility documents (not-citizen). If you don't need your SSN immediately, you lot tin can now request a replacement social security bill of fare online at the SSA.gov website by completing the security steps to gear up a My Social Security account.
Contact the IRS for Your ITIN
If you take an ITIN number and can't remember it, try searching through your existing revenue enhancement, fiscal and employment records (as recommended for a social security number). If y'all can't find a document with the information, yous will need to contact the IRS for assistance. Confidential ITIN data will never be (legally) available online.
Search Business organization Records for Your EIN
Locating the EIN for your company should be much easier, as this number is oft included on numerous types of company documents, including tax records, invoices, contracts, charitable donation messages, legal documents and more. Additionally, look for the official alphabetic character the IRS sent to your company when approving your EIN. You can too call the IRS to request the information, but you must be able to show you are a person authorized to receive the data — partner, corporate officer, trustee, executor, etc.
If your company is a publicly traded company, many online services maintain databases of EINs that are attainable to the public — and most don't charge for the service. For case, the Electronic Data Gathering Analysis and Retrieval system (EDGAR) is maintained by the Securities and Exchange Committee (SEC) and contains publicly disclosed data well-nigh thousands of companies. Additionally, Melissa Data provides tax ID data for nonprofit organizations.
